Good But Naughty Poem by Mehta Hasmukh Amathaal

Good But Naughty



Children are like branches
We must reach
Kindly to their heart
And teach beautiful art

Right from the beginning
It must be shining
With examples
And speaking about good people

They have keen observation
And keep up elevation
If we fail to show correct attitude
They hall certainly hide

Satisfy their urge
If at all ask for knowledge
Get prepared to answer them in assertive manner
That shall be good for beginner

They are beautiful gift from an almighty
Some may be really good but naughty
Nourish them in very reasonable way
They shall improve upon and pleasantly stay
